首页> 外国专利> A METHOD FOR ACQUIRING VALUES INDICATIVE OF AN AC CURRENT OF AN INVERTER AND RELATED CIRCUIT AND INVERTER

A METHOD FOR ACQUIRING VALUES INDICATIVE OF AN AC CURRENT OF AN INVERTER AND RELATED CIRCUIT AND INVERTER

机译:一种获取指示逆变器交流电流的值的方法及相关电路和逆变器

摘要

A method for acquiring values indicative of an AC current generable by an inverting stage of an inverter comprising:- an output stage adapted to be operatively connected to one or more AC grids or loads;- at least a first line and a second line for providing a path for said AC current between the inverting stage and the output stage;- a current sensor operatively associated to the first and second lines and configured in such a way to generate a signal as a function of the sum between the AC current flowing in the first line and the AC current flowing in the second line.;The method comprising:- driving the inverting stage for generating the AC current in such a way that the AC current, while flowing in said first line, comprises a first high-frequency upple during a first-half of the current period, and in such a way that said AC current, while flowing in the second line, comprises a second high-frequency upple during a second-half of the current period;- generating through the sensor a signal as a function of the sum between the AC current flowing in said first line and the AC current flowing in the second line; and- sampling values of the generated signal during the first and second half periods.
机译:一种用于获取指示可由逆变器的逆变级产生的交流电流的值的方法,包括:-适于与一个或多个交流电网或负载有效连接的输出级;-至少第一条线和第二条线,用于在反相级和输出级之间为所述AC电流提供路径;-电流传感器,其可操作地与第一和第二线路相关联,并且被配置为生成信号,该信号根据在第一线路中流动的交流电流和在第二线路中流动的交流电流之间的和来产生。包括:-以这样的方式驱动用于产生AC电流的反相级,使得在所述第一线路中流动的AC电流在电流周期的前半部分期间包括第一高频波峰,并且以使得交流电流在第二条线路中流动时,在电流周期的后半段包含第二个高频波;-通过传感器产生作为在所述第一线中流动的交流电流和在第二线中流动的交流电流之和的函数的信号;和-在前半部分和后半部分中对所生成信号的采样值。
